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Plastic surgery includes reconstructive procedures to restore function and appearance, while cosmetic surgery focuses primarily on enhancing appearance.

 

Yes. Many burn scars can be significantly improved through reconstructive surgery, skin grafting, laser therapy, and scar revision procedures.

Reconstructive surgery restores appearance and function affected by trauma, burns, cancer treatment, congenital defects, or other medical conditions.

When performed by qualified plastic surgeons using appropriate techniques and facilities, cosmetic surgery is generally safe.

Gynecomastia is enlargement of male breast tissue that can be treated effectively through surgical correction.

A skin graft is a surgical procedure where healthy skin is transferred to cover wounds, burns, or tissue defects.

Recovery varies depending on the procedure, but most patients can resume normal activities within a few weeks.

Yes. Procedures such as Botox, fillers, and skin rejuvenation treatments can provide noticeable improvements with minimal downtime.
